Alexis Urbin-Choffray

Alexis Urbin-Choffray

Charles Russell Speechlys

Alexis is a principal in our Luxembourg tax team. He provides domestic and international tax assistance with a particular emphasis on private equity transactions, corporate reorganisations and investment fund structures. He focuses his practice on corporate tax matters notably in the context of corporate restructurings, holding and investment fund structure. Alexis accompanies a diverse range of clients including multinational companies, private equity firms and financial institutions on international and complex issues.

Clément Missey

Clément Missey

Charles Russell Speechlys

Clément is an associate in our Luxembourg corporate team. He advises on a range of debt finance transactions with a particular focus on cross-border real estate finance, acquisition refinancing and corporate lending for international clients including private equity houses and family offices. He further assists clients on corporate (re)structuring and M&A transactions, corporate governance and joint venture agreements.

Jean-Baptiste Beauvoir-Planson

Jean-Baptiste Beauvoir-Planson

Charles Russell Speechlys

Jean-Baptiste Beauvoir-Planson is a lawyer with nearly 20 years of experience and heads the Corporate Banking & Finance team jointly with Victor Regnard. His practice focuses on a broad range of corporate matters. He has been active in the Luxembourg capital market space for more than 10 years with offerings and listings of equity and debt instruments in Luxembourg and abroad, takeover transactions, as well as shareholders’ activism. He now focuses a large part of his attention to securitisation transaction as well as private debt offerings.

Victor Regnard

Victor Regnard

Charles Russell Speechlys

Victor’s practice focuses on cross-border restructurings, acquisitions, leveraged buyouts, cross-border financing and insolvency with a particular focus on unregulated funds, financing and other transactional activities.
